AchillesTendonRupture-vi.jpgManagement of Chronic Ruptures of the Achilles Tendon
08/06/2008 07:26 (GMT+7)

Chronic ruptures of Achilles tendons are those that present four to six weeks after the original injury. They have become more common as acute Achilles tendon injuries have become more frequent, and they are associated with considerable functional morbidity.

hill-sachs.jpgTranshumeral Head Plasty for Large Hill-Sachs Lesions
20/05/2008 09:40 (GMT+7)

Abstract: Large, engaging Hill-Sachs lesions can cause recurrent glenohumeral instability following Bankart repair of torn anterior capsulolabral structures. We offer a novel technique for correcting the posterolateral humeral head defect without significantly altering normal anatomic structures.
